Valerie Fadok, DVM, PhD, DACVD, dermatologist in the Veterinary Specialty Team at Zoetis, says that most veterinarians have everything they need to diagnose just about any type of skin disease. She explains how dermatologists may have an advantage when it comes to the level of experience with skin diseases, but veterinarians can use the 4-step approach to rule out skin diseases and come to the correct diagnosis on their own.
